There are numerous red flags on this site:
1/ Most profile pics appear airbrushed, or as stock photos, and have text seemingly written by impersonators who speak English as a second language (i. E. subtle grammatical errors and/or similarly themed text from one profile to another).
2/ You will be contacted by people/profiles on different continents (usually before purchasing the service in order to falsely pique your curiosity and get your hopes up). Their messages will usually be 1-2 sentences of complements, formulaically written, and with nothing substantive.
3/ Most females ask for money, but explicitly state they have no intention of ever meeting up.
4/ The majority of female profiles are under 30 years old (which is pretty convenient when you're preying mostly on horny, desperate men).
5/ Most profiles aren't written as other normal dating sites are written. For example, these profiles usually don't mention anything about specific current events, hobbies, or mass entertainment/western culture. Instead female seekingarrangment profiles usually just talk about money, achieving an otherwise unsustainable lifestyle, being showered with luxury goods, and having you provide it to them with "no strings attached". See point 3.
6/ Very few of the pictures of the women have any normal detail in them such as being taken in public places such as parks or restaurants or near other landmarks, very few photos include groups of friends, family, pets, or have any brand name products in the background usually (normally you'd expect to see some "real life" products or scenarios in pictures of real profiles).
Basically, in my opinion, seekingarrangement is this decade's version of a Nigerian email scam, or, boiler room stock broker. For the most part it's a fraud.

Seeking Arrangements has a rating of 1.4 stars from 389 reviews, indicating that most customers are generally dissatisfied with their purchases. Reviewers dissatisfied with Seeking Arrangements most frequently mention customer service, fake profiles and sugar daddies. Seeking Arrangements ranks 656th among Dating sites.
